Abstract
Heterogeneous diseases are medical and social problems with a high risk of complications, widespread prevalence and insufficient control on the scale of human society. Such diseases are characterized by polymorbidity and Rigelman situations, which requires the participation of a team of specialists of various profiles in diagnostic decision-making. The concept of “Virtual concilium” for modeling collective diagnostic decision-making is proposed. The use of the virtual concilium reduces the number of errors in the diagnosis and, accordingly, increases the quality of diagnostic decisions.
